Before Good - Night. By George H. R. Dabbs, M.D. (C. W.

Deacon and Co.)—Nina was a waif of the streets, who made such a living as she could by selling flowers, in the arrange- ment of which she had a special gift. A lad, who is first begin- ning his week as a medical student, befriends her. He does her some good, and she does him a great deal more. Here comes in a third character, Jute, an orphan who lives with a grandfather, an old soldier. These and other personages of less importance play their life drama—real life, we are given to understand—and Dr. Dabbs tells us how they played it in a very pleasant way. This makes the first half of the book ; the second is a sequel, under the title of " From Door to Door," not quite so successful, we think, because not quite so plain. But here, too, there are some excellent things.
